grunt.event
関連するほとんどのメソッドをこのページに載せていますが、完全な
EventEmitter2 API
をgrunt.event
オブジェクト上で利用することが可能です。
イベントの名前空間は.
ドット文字列で区切ります。
またワイルドカードも使用可能です。
Gruntはいくつかのイベントを発行しませんが、タスク内で利用可能であることに注意してください。(翻訳に自信無し)
- grunt.event.on
- grunt.event.once
- grunt.event.many
- grunt.event.off
- grunt.event.removeAllListeners
- grunt.event.emit
grunt.event.on
特定のイベントに対して、リスナーをそのイベントのリスナー配列の最後に追加します。
grunt.event.on(event, listener)
grunt.event.once
イベントに対して、一度だけ実行するリスナーを追加します。 このリスナーは最初のイベント時にのみ実行され、そのすぐ後に削除されます。
grunt.event.once(event, listener)
grunt.event.many
削除されるまでにイベントをn回実行するリスナーを追加します。
grunt.event.many(event, timesToListen, listener)
grunt.event.off
指定したベントのリスナー配列からリスナーを削除します。
grunt.event.off(event, listener)
grunt.event.removeAllListeners
全てのリスナー、または指定されたイベントの全てのリスナーを削除します。
grunt.event.removeAllListeners([event])
grunt.event.emit
指定されたイベント名をリッスンすることが出来る各リスナーを引数のリストの順に実行します。
grunt.event.emit(event, [arg1], [arg2], [...])
© 2010 - 2017 STUDIO KINGDOM